Geode Capital Management Portfolio holdings
Geode Capital Management, founded in 2001 and based in Boston, Massachusetts, is a prominent institutional asset management firm known for its expertise in low-cost, systematic index investing. Originally established to manage internal index funds for Fidelity Investments, Geode became an independent entity while retaining a close relationship with Fidelity, focusing on passive investment strategies that track major market indices. The firm oversees hundreds of billions in assets, offering a range of mutual funds and separately managed accounts primarily for institutional clients, such as pension funds and endowments, with an emphasis on minimizing costs and maximizing efficiency. Geode’s disciplined, quantitative approach and avoidance of active management have made it a key player in the rise of index-based investing.

Geode Capital Management's Q4 2018 Portfolio in Review
As of Q4 2018, Geode Capital Management held 4,266 positions worth $323B, down 8.8% from $355B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 17% of the portfolio.
Geode Capital Management deployed $21.9B of net new capital in Q4 2018, opening 149 new positions and adding to 3,108 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Linde: 6,406,340 shares worth $998M.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 18% of assets, down from 19%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
On the sell side, the largest reduction was Dell, an estimated $92.5M trimmed.
